     Title of Rule: WAC 139-35-005 Firearms certification -- Definitions.

     Purpose: Consistency in language.

     Statutory Authority for Adoption: RCW 43.101.080.

     Summary: Stakeholders were contacted by letter to advise of the intended rule amendments. Proposal also listed on the agency website.

     Reasons Supporting Proposal: To improve effectiveness, clarity and intent in order to better serve clients, stakeholders, and citizens.

AMENDATORY SECTION(Amending WSR 92-02-041, filed 12/24/91, effective 1/24/92)

WAC 139-35-005   Firearms certification -- Definitions.   (1) Words and terms used in WAC 139-35-005 through 139-35-025 shall have the same meaning as under chapter 18.165 RCW, unless otherwise clearly provided in these rules, or the context in which they are used in these rules clearly indicates that they be given some other meaning.

     (2) "Principal owner" means the sole owner of a private ((detective)) investigator agency.

     (3) "Principal partner" means a partner who exercises operational control over a private ((detective)) investigator agency.

     (4) "Department" means Washington state department of licensing.

     (5) "Commission" means Washington state criminal justice training commission.

[Statutory Authority: RCW 43.101.080(2). 92-02-041, § 139-35-005, filed 12/24/91, effective 1/24/92.]
